Introduction to Magnetic Concrete Technology:

Magnetic coagulation sedimentation is a new type of water treatment device. Its principle involves introducing magnetic particles (i.e., magnetic powder) into the high-efficiency flocculation sedimentation pool purification process. Through the actions of flocculation, attraction adsorption, charge adsorption, bridging, and net trapping, it effectively combines algae, fine suspended matter, colloids, bacteria, and other insoluble pollutants in the water with the magnetic particles (with a specific gravity of 5.2), forming larger and denser magnetic flocs. This enhances the flocculation effect, allowing for the capture of smaller particle-sized pollutants. The flocs settle quickly, resulting in excellent water purification and clear, transparent effluent. The sludge from the sedimentation pool is pumped to a magnetic powder sludge separation system for recycling the magnetic powder. The separated sludge is then discharged into a sludge pond for dewatering treatment.

Advantages of Magnetic Concrete Technology:

  • High-efficiency deep purification with superior performance (higher treatment capacity than any existing purification process), outperforming high-efficiency inclined tube sedimentation tanks/aerofloatation/sand filters/fiber disks, effectively removing SS, algae, oils, bacteria, colloids, and their associated turbidity, COD, color, and odors (SS < 3mg/L, turbidity < 1.0 NTU). Using coagulants like Fe or Al can simultaneously deeply remove phosphorus (TP < 0.05mg/L). Combined with pre-oxidation, iron, manganese, and arsenic can be deeply removed. The addition of Ca(OH)2 and organic sulfur in pre-chemical precipitation can efficiently remove various heavy metal ions such as Cu, Cd, Hg, Pb, Cr, Zn, Mn, Ni. Pre-chemical precipitation with Ca(OH)2 can soften water quality (reduce hardness/alkalinity).

  • System dwell time short (<15-20 minutes), space-saving, takes up only 1/5 of the area of a slotted tube sedimentation tank or dissolved air flotation (DAF) tank, and 1/20 of a traditional sedimentation tank; low construction cost.

Low power consumption, low operation cost;

  • High magnetic powder recovery rate (99.9%), with a lower magnetic powder loss rate by 70% compared to other magnetic絮凝 magnetic separation systems.

  • Water tolerance to changes in water quality, stable effluent parameters. Quick startup time (less than 10 minutes).


  • In drinking water treatment, turbidity, color, total organic carbon (TOC), algae, particle count, bacteria and pathogens, cryptosporidium, iron oxide, manganese, and arsenic removal rates exceed 90%.

  • In wastewater treatment, the removal rates for total suspended solids (TSS), colloidal matter, total phosphorus, heavy metals, and E. coli reach 90% to 99%. The removal rates for BOD and COD are 60% to 80%.
